Everyone has a closet to come out of. For some it may be sexuality or gender identity. For author David Haneline, it was religion. Raised as a Christian fundamentalist, home-schooled abortion protester, David always struggled with his religion, and its application. The road towards self-realization was long and fraught with difficulty, struggle, pain, and loss. This book tells that story, and reveals for the first time the poetry that was written during those years of struggle and self-discovery, poetry that was hidden for fear of being misunderstood. So often we hide the things about us that we think are not beautiful or acceptable. This book reveals it all and encourages the reader to take the same steps towards authenticity. Sometimes the greatest battle is the struggle to be ourselves without shame.
